John Folkard of Framlingham Hall 1742 - 1823 married 1764 Mary Manthorp (1740 - 1776) and had Daniel Folkard, Silversmith and Pawnbroker 1769 - 1833 (asked in his Will to be buried in the graveyard of St Martin's in the Fields, London with his daughters). Daniel married twice - first to Sarah Bishop (died 1794) and then to Elizabeth Cope (married 1795, died 1838). By the second wife, he had Frederick, another pawnbroker, who was born 31 December 1818, baptised 3 March 1820 at St George the Martyr, Southwark. Fredk died 28 January 1882 aged 63 having married my husband's distant Turner cousin Amelia in 1843 (she died a widow in 1907 aged 86). Their children were Frederick Edward (1845 - 1846), Edward born 1846, Frederick c 1848 - died 1850 and Amelia 1850, ?living 1891. Edward (yet another pawnbroker) was born 22 October 1846 in Southwark and died 4 December 1888 having married Jane Watkins on 4 December 1872. Their children were: Frederick Edward born 8 March 1874, Herbert Charles born 20 February 1875, Gifford born 9 February 1877, PERCY GEORGE born 2 September 1879 and Jennie Evelyn born 30 March 1884.
